본문 바로가기
<알고리즘 문제풀이&연습>/[C++] 백준

[백준 2441] 별찍기4

by 사용자 BlockDMask 2017. 11. 7.
반응형
  • 안녕하세요. BlockDMask 입니다.

  • 별찍기 4 입니다.
    170907 문제 빼먹음 -> 171106 완료

0. 문제

  • 백준 2441 별찍기4

  • BOJ 2441 별찍기4

  • C언어 별찍기

  • C++ 별찍기

1. 문제 설명

  • 첫째 줄에는 별 N개 
    둘째 줄에는 별 N-1개
    셋째 줄에는 별 N-2개
    .
    .
    .
    N-1번째 줄에는 별 2개
    N번째 줄에는 별 1개 
    를 출력하는 문제.

  • 오른쪽을 기준으로 정렬!!
    첫째 줄에 N(1<=N<=100)이 주어집니다.
    입력 6이 들어오면
    ******
    ******
    ******
    ******
    ******
    ******
    인 문제입니다.

2. 풀이 과정

  • n의 횟수를 출력해주는 반복문과
    0~i 까지
     n-i ~ n까지 
    출력해주는 반복문을 만들어 줍니다.
    즉,
    공백을 출력하는 부분과
    그렇지 않은 부분으로 나눕니다.
    기준은 " i " 입니다.


3. 소스 코드


1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
//https://www.acmicpc.net/problem/2441
//BOJ_2441_star_4
 
#include<iostream>
#include<cstdio>
using namespace std;
int main(void){
    int n;
    cin >> n;
 
    for(int i=0; i<n; i++){
        for(int k=0; k<i; k++){
            printf(" ");
        }
        for(int j=0; j<n-i; j++){
            printf("*");
        }
        printf("\n");
    }
    return 0;
}
cs


4. 인증


문제 출처 : https://www.acmicpc.net/problem/2441

감사합니다.

반응형

'<알고리즘 문제풀이&연습> > [C++] 백준' 카테고리의 다른 글

[백준 2443] 별찍기6  (0) 2017.11.14
[백준 11721] 열 개씩 끊어 출력하기  (0) 2017.11.14
[백준 2442] 별찍기5  (0) 2017.11.13
[백준 2839] 설탕 배달  (0) 2017.11.12
[백준 2441] 별찍기4  (0) 2017.11.07
[백준 2440] 별찍기3  (0) 2017.11.06
[백준 2023] 신기한 소수  (1) 2017.11.05
[백준 2920] 음계  (0) 2017.11.03
[백준 2615] 오목  (0) 2017.10.31

댓글0